쿼리 문제요 두테이블 비교해서..
본문
두테이블을 비교해서요
a 테이블에 po_id 필드값 하고 b 테이블에 prod_id 필드값을 비교해서 b 테이블에 a테이블에 연관된 값이 없으면 삭제 하려는데요 쿼리를 어떻게 짜야할까요? 값이 많아요..
답변 1
select "a의 키값"
from a
inner join b on
a.po_id = b.po_id
한다음에 위에서 나온거 빼고 삭제 하면 되죠
delete from a where "a의 키값" not in ("위의 쿼리의 키값들")
답변을 작성하시기 전에 로그인 해주세요.